Phrasing: Speaking with Clarity, Empathy, and Respect

Our words hold immense power to build bridges or tear them down. When communicating, clear language is paramount. Avoid jargon and technical terms that might alienate others. Instead, empathize with their perspective and use language they can easily understand.

But empathy is more than just using the right words; it’s about respecting others’ opinions, even if they differ from your own. Remember, everyone has a unique story and experiences that shape their views.

Acceptance: Embracing Perspectives and Validating Feelings

Acceptance doesn’t mean agreement. It simply means acknowledging and validating others’ perspectives, making them feel heard and understood. When we offer acceptance, we create a safe space for open dialogue and deeper connections.

It’s not always easy to accept views that challenge our own, but it’s essential for effective communication. Remember, the goal is to understand each other, not necessarily to change each other’s minds.

Boundaries: Guarding Your Space and Maintaining Respect

While closeness is vital, it’s equally important to set boundaries to maintain a healthy communication dynamic. Boundaries define what behaviors are acceptable and unacceptable, creating a framework for respectful interactions.

Setting boundaries is not about being selfish; it’s about self-care and respecting your own needs and feelings. By establishing clear limits, you communicate that you value your time, energy, and well-being.

Optimizing Timing and Setting for Effective Communication

Timing is everything…and so is the place.

In the realm of communication, choosing the right time and place can make all the difference between a successful encounter and a complete fiasco.

Imagine this: You’ve got a super important conversation to have with your significant other, but you decide to drop it on them while they’re rushing out the door for work. Needless to say, it’s not gonna go well.

That’s why it’s crucial to think about the timing of your communication.

  • What time of day are they most receptive?
  • Are they likely to be stressed or distracted?

Take a moment and consider the situation.

If it’s a sensitive topic, you might want to pick a time when you can talk privately and without interruptions.

Now, let’s talk about the setting.

The place you choose can also have a big impact on the tone and outcome of your conversation.

  • Choose a place that’s comfortable and private.
  • Avoid public places where you might feel self-conscious or interrupted.
  • If you’re meeting someone for a coffee, make sure the café isn’t too noisy or crowded.

The optimal setting can vary depending on the situation.

For example, if you need to have a difficult conversation with a colleague, a private meeting room might be more appropriate than a busy office environment.

Remember, the right timing and setting can create a positive and productive atmosphere for your communication. So next time you have an important conversation to have, take a moment to think about when and where it would be best to do so.
